As of late, Dakota Mortensen has called the police regarding an ongoing protective order against Taylor Frankie Paul. This development is surprising to many, considering the public persona of the individuals involved. Mortensen's decision to involve law enforcement underscores the seriousness of the issues at hand, prompting discussions around co-parenting and safety in familial relationships.
